Citizens’ View – Calgary’s Online Panel
What is Citizens’ View?
Citizens’ View is an online panel that provides Calgarians with an opportunity to participate in shaping City of Calgary programs and services by providing input through online surveys.
- Participate in surveys, approximately once or twice per month;
- Provide your valuable input on a variety of topics;
- Receive information and updates on the survey results.

Business Perspectives Panel
What is Business Perspectives?
Business Perspectives is The City’s online research panel dedicated to the business community. This panel seeks input and opinions from Calgary’s business leaders and decision-makers.
- Participate in online surveys approximately once every three months;
- Be invited to participate in focus groups; and
- Receive information and updates on results of the research activities conducted with the panel.

Additional ways to provide input into City programs and services
Participating in Citizens’ View and Business Perspectives are just a couple of ways to provide input to The City.
We also contact Calgarians by telephone or email to complete surveys or attend in person focus groups on specific topics. For these research activities, participants are selected at random to ensure we hear from a variety of Calgarians. If you get a call or an email, please take the time to provide your honest feedback.
